Will the Fighting Illini Pull Through as the Away Underdog?

In today’s game, Illinois, who has a record of 27-8, will play against Iowa State. As the visiting team, the Fighting Illini have a road record of 7-5, while they are 22-3 at home this season. Illinois’ performance against the spread heading into today’s game stands at 20-15-2. On the road, the Fighting Illini are 8-3-1 vs. the spread, while at home they are 12-12-1 vs. the spread.

Up to this point, games involving Illinois have had an average of 157.7 points per game, with the average over/under line set at 149.8 points. Their over/under record is 27-10-0. When looking at the Fighting Illini’s last three games, their over/under record is 3-0, with their games averaging 162 points per game.

Coming off a good offensive performance, Illinois’ offense scored 89 points against Duquesne. Their field goal percentage for the game was 59.3%, and they went 12/17 from the free-throw line. Terrence Shannon Jr. is the current leading scorer for the team, with an average of 23 as they approach today’s matchup. In addition, Marcus Domask brings a PPG average of 16 into the game.

At present, the Fighting Illini’s defense is nationally ranked 224th, allowing 73.4 points per game. In their previous game vs. Duquesne, the Dukes finished with a field goal percentage of 59% and a total of 63 points vs. Illinois.

Can the Cyclones Grab a Win at Home?

Iowa State comes into today’s game against Illinois with a season record of 29-7. When playing on the road, the Cyclones have a record of 7-6, while at home they are 23-1. Against the spread, Iowa State has a winning record of 25-10-2, which is above .500. In their last ten games, Iowa State has been even more impressive with a perfect 5-0 record against the spread.

Looking at their over/under performance through 36 games, Iowa State has an over/under record of 18-19-0, with their games averaging 136.8 points per game on average. The Cyclones have an over/under record of 1-2 in their last three games, with their games averaging 126 points per game.

Compared to their season average of 75.6 points per game, Iowa State struggled in their previous game. Against Washington State, the Cyclones scored 67 points while finishing with a field goal percentage of 40.4%. The top scorer for the Cyclones was Tamin Lipsey with 15 points, while Curtis Jones also chipped in with 14 points.

In the current season, the Iowa State defense has excelled, sitting 5th in the nation by allowing 61.3 points per game. Against Washington State in their most recent game, the Iowa State defense gave up a total of 56 points while allowing Washington State to hit 40% of their shots.
